## Deployment

Stormfan ships as a single container and fans out severe-weather alerts from the Gale ingest queue to regional subscribers. Deploy only after the canary region (Veldmark) reports clean for ten minutes. Reviewers should verify retry and batching settings match the values below before approving.

settings of fahag-haduf:
[ulaox]
port = 8443
region = south-2
host = ulaox.lumiccorp.internal
timeout_ms = 500
retries = 8

### Escalation — LockerLoop Access Flow

If residents report failed locker unlocks, first check the gateway heartbeat dashboard. A single stale locker usually recovers after a remote reboot from the admin console. If three or more lockers at one site are unresponsive, or the unlock success rate drops below 95% for ten minutes, escalate immediately rather than retrying. Page the on-call lead, note the site code in the incident ticket, and notify the facilities liaison at the address below.

pager mailbox: holius@nelvrogrid.internal

Internal memo — Records team

Heads up: the crate of survey instruments from the Pellbrook field office is coming back Wednesday. It's heavier than it looks, so have the trolley ready at the east door. Check the contents tally against the Arden Survey equipment list and flag anything missing before you sign. The hand-over instruction for the courier is given just below.

drop instructions, hahip-badug: the quenox ralath courier leaves the kaseth fraiel rusiel tameth belys istdor ralion giliel ledger at gate 7830 under passcode 165413